编写一个程序,使其在for循环中随机地调用一次抛出ArithmeticException类型异常的方法。在方法中捕获这个异常,并在出现异常的时候,通过试用自己定的异常的对象将迭代的次数传递给该方法。求解答!
关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
已采纳
抛出ArithmeticException类型异常的方法
收起
- 写回答
- 好问题 0 提建议
- 关注问题
微信扫一扫点击复制链接分享
- 邀请回答
- 编辑 收藏 删除 结题
- 收藏 举报
3条回答 默认 最新
- 关注
码龄 粉丝数 原力等级 --
- 被采纳
- 被点赞
- 采纳率
CSDN专家-sinJack 2021-05-29 23:39关注这是算术异常类,明天给你写一下。
本回答被题主选为最佳回答 , 对您是否有帮助呢? 本回答被专家选为最佳回答 , 对您是否有帮助呢? 本回答被题主和专家选为最佳回答 , 对您是否有帮助呢?评论 打赏解决 1无用举报
微信扫一扫点击复制链接分享
评论按下Enter换行,Ctrl+Enter发表内容
报告相同问题?
提交
- 2020-08-29 17:57在上面的例子中,pop() 方法可能抛出 NegativeArraySizeException 异常,因此在方法声明中使用 throws 关键字指明可能抛出的异常。在主方法中调用 pop() 方法时,如果发生异常,就会将异常抛给 catch 语句,并输出...
- 2021-01-20 10:07相反,`throws`是在方法签名中使用,用来声明该方法可能抛出的异常。例如: ```java public void someMethod() throws IOException { // 方法体 } ``` 这意味着调用这个方法时,需要处理`IOException`,或者在...
- 2024-06-24 22:47微赚淘客系统@聚娃科技的博客 最常见的场景是除零操作,比如除数为零时抛出该异常。异常在Java编程中非常常见,通常由除零操作或其他算术错误引起。通过检查除数、使用try-catch块捕获异常以及使用BigDecimal类进行精确计算,可以优雅地处理这种...
- 2020-08-25 19:51例如,在下面的代码中,当程序执行到整数除以零时,系统会自动抛出ArithmeticException异常。 ```java public static void main(String[] args) { int a = 5; int b = 0; System.out.println(a / b); } ``` ...
- 2024-05-03 16:13飞码创造者的博客 正确解决java.lang.ArithmeticException异常的有效解决方法
- 2024-04-27 22:12梅菊林的博客 java.lang.ArithmeticException 是 Java 中表示数学运算异常的类。这个异常通常发生在数学运算中发生了不合法的...当这些异常情况发生时,Java 运行时环境会抛出 ArithmeticException 来提醒开发者进行相应的错误处理。
- 2024-04-30 09:52代码无疆的博客 `java.lang.ArithmeticException` 是 Java 中的一个运行时异常,它表示发生了某些算术错误,如除以...Java 的整数除法和浮点除法都不允许除数为零,如果除数为零,则会抛出 `ArithmeticException` 异常。 ### 报错原因
- 2024-01-23 19:36甜甜不甜-的博客 捕获异常使用try...catch 语句,把可能发生异常的代码放到try {...} 中,然后使用catch 捕获对应的Exception及子类。从继承关系可知:Throwable 是异常体系的根,它继承自Object。Throwable 有两个体系: Error 和...
- 2019-11-21 14:16疯狂的小码哥的博客 java.lang.ArithmeticException: Non-terminating decimal expansion; no exact representable ...今天在写JAVA程序的时候出现了异常:Exception in thread “main” java.lang.ArithmeticException: Non-terminat...
- 2024-10-31 09:22Flying_Fish_Xuan的博客 `java.lang.ArithmeticException` 是一种常见的运行时异常,主要发生在非法的算术操作(如整数除以零)时。尽管它是一种未受检异常,开发者不需要显式捕获和处理,但在实际开发中,合理地处理 `ArithmeticException`...
- 2019-10-17 15:04NoHairException的博客 java.lang.ArithmeticException: Non-terminating decimal expansion; no exact representable ...报错原因:JAVA中如果用BigDecimal做除法的时候若没有指定保留几位小数,则在出现除不尽的情况下会抛出此异常。 解...
- 2021-02-27 19:47weixin_39655085的博客 当异常处理器所能处理的异常类型与方法抛出的异常类型相符时,即为合适 的异常处理器。运行时系统从发生异常的方法开始,依次回查调用栈中的方法,直至找到含有合适异常处理器的方法并执行。当运行时系统遍历调用栈...
- 2024-09-05 08:30Flying_Fish_Xuan的博客 抛出异常是Java中一种处理错误的机制。当发生异常时,程序可以选择抛出异常来终止当前的执行流,并交由上层调用者或异常处理器来处理。以下是一些关键点和总结:异常的类层次结构:Java中的异常分类分为可检查异常...
- 2024-10-23 14:08码喽的自我修养的博客 ava中把不同的异常用不同的类表示,一旦发生某种异常,就创建该异常类型的对象,并且抛出(throw)。然后程序员可以捕获(catch)到这个异常对象,并处理;如果没有捕获(catch)这个异常对象,那么这个异常对象将会导致...
- 2024-06-12 12:46E绵绵的博客 是Java中常见的运行时异常,在进行除法运算时尤其容易发生。本文详细介绍了其产生原因,并提供了多种解决方案,包括检查除数是否为零、使用异常处理、使用浮点数除法以及编写自定义安全除法方法。通过遵循最佳实践,...
- 2021-02-27 19:47Emmamkq0.~的博客 Java 异常处理异常是程序中的一些错误,但并...如果你用System.out.println(11/0),那么你是因为你用0做了除数,会抛出 java.lang.ArithmeticException 的异常。异常发生的原因有很多,通常包含以下几大类:用户输...
- 2021-03-06 01:35本书本的博客 这篇文章主要介绍了java 抛出异常处理的方法的相关资料,throws关键字通常被应用在声明方法时,用来指定可能抛出的异常,这里就讲下如何使用,需要的朋友可以参考下java 抛出异常处理的方法为了避免调用的人不知道有...
- 2021-02-12 10:16编程之翼的博客 Java中想要抛出异常那需要用到Java的两个关键字,都是用于异常处理机制。一个方法不处理这个异常,而是调用层次向上传递,谁调用这个方法,这个异常就由谁来处理。这就是抛出异常。throw :将产生的异常抛出(强调的是...
- 2010-06-18 16:20// 这将抛出ArithmeticException ``` - **浮点数除法:** 即使操作数是浮点数,除以零依然会导致异常。例如: ```java float c = 10.0f; float d = 0.0f; float quotient = c / d; // 这也将抛出Arithmetic...
- 2025-07-21 17:35Techie峰的博客 忽略整数溢出风险(Java中整数类型有范围限制)。总结重申的核心原因和修复方法。强调测试的重要性:编写测试用例覆盖边界值(如除数为0)。鼓励开发者提升代码鲁棒性,确保应用稳定性。此大纲基于Java标准库文档和...
- 没有解决我的问题, 去提问